
Joan Ruddock “minister for climate change and biodiversity” says “invasive non-native species pose a very serious threat to our native plants, animals and the local environment they live in, costing the British economy around £2 billion a year.”
The Government is introducing new measures to hopefully protect England from foreign invaders. More than 70 species including the American Bullfrog will be added to the list of non-native birds, fish, animals and plants under schedule 9 of the Wildlife and Countryside Act 1981.
